Be passionate about your goal and work hard to achieve it – Fashion School graduate

Be passionate about your goals and work hard to achieve it.

These were the words of Samantha Kaushal who recently graduated with a Fashion, Manufacturing and Design Certificate from the 2023 batch 1 of the Makoi Women’s Vocational Training Centre.

Kaushal says she was always interested in sewing as a young child and later thought to utilise her hobby to earn and be able to look after some expenses.

She says her father could not afford to send her to school and by not having any qualifications made it difficult for her to cope with the increase in the prices of goods and services.

The 28-year-old says she will look for opportunities through which she can improve the lives of her family.

Kaushal adds it was never easy for her to leave her eldest son and go out looking for jobs as he has autism and requires her attention.

She acknowledged her husband who is the sole breadwinner in the family, stating that he has always been supportive in her decision making.
